POND BAY, Virgin Gorda, VI- Live music, grilled/BBQ cuisine, island culture, and nonstop vibes all day long are what the BVI Tourist Board and Film Commission (BVITBFC) says patrons can expect when Xmas in July is held at Pond Bay on July 26, 2025.

The highly anticipated event is being held by Wally Castro Marine in partnership with the BVI Tourist Board.

“Get ready for the most anticipated summer celebration in the BVI! Xmas in July is back and lighting up Pond Bay with epic energy,” the BVI Tourist Board stated on its Facebook page on July 1, 2025.

‘THE event of the season’

Christmas in July is an annual event in the VI where boaters from Puerto Rico and other nearby areas unite in the islands for a week of festivities. It is a tradition that started in 2007 and has grown to attract thousands of visitors each year.

“Expect! Wally Castro Marine is leading the charge, bringing in the boating crowd from Puerto Rico and beyond. Don’t miss this iconic celebration where summer meets Santa—Xmas in July is THE event of the season!” BVITBFC stated.
